Output 25ab30c230947121d631528cc884776cbc8eaf3fc4674a32c58e5d63b330815a:6

value
14829784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59f2b75e56ed3b330adc47c2f268f81463483a08 OP_EQUAL
address
MG6m8j4scBfj8SPdycuPNPCpZdFvg6Zs7E
transaction
25ab30c230947121d631528cc884776cbc8eaf3fc4674a32c58e5d63b330815a
spent
true